**09:41** — Ran the big load test against the Pellwick checkout flow. Things held fine up to 800 rps, then the cart service started timing out because of a connection pool cap nobody remembered setting. Marisol bumped it and we re-ran clean. The passing run is traceable via the token below.

session token of kahog-bahif = htk9_f63daec35

CI note for weekly sync: the Quillmere pipeline keeps flagging false positives from the bloom filter guarding the Tarnstone key-value store. After inspection, the filter's bit array was sized for the old keyspace; post-migration cardinality roughly tripled, pushing the false-positive rate past our 1% budget and triggering the assertion in the integration stage. Resizing to 4x and bumping hash functions to seven cleared it locally. The failing job emitted the trace token below.

session token of bajog-tafop = htk31_14e40a443565b0a3cf3b16fac72e009

Hi team,

Before I hand off the 3.2 release, please note the humidity sensor drift reported on Verdana controllers in the Elmbrook trial site. Drift exceeds 4% after roughly ten days of continuous operation; firmware 3.2.1 adds an automatic recalibration cycle every 72 hours. Support should advise growers to install 3.2.1 and trigger a manual recalibration once. The hotfix bundle must be verified before distribution, so I'm including the signing key used for the 3.2.1 packages below.

release key, fahof-yagap: bky3_m5d

## Tuning

The receipt mailer (Almsgate) batches donation receipts and sends through the Thornquay relay. On-call: if the queue backs up, resist the urge to crank batch size — the relay rate-limits per connection, and bigger batches just mean bigger retries. Scale worker count first, then shorten the flush interval. Dedupe window must stay longer than the retry horizon or donors get duplicate receipts, which generates tickets. All knobs live in one place and are read at worker start. Current production values follow.

tuning table, kajop-yafof:
QUOTAS = {
    "wenath": 10,
    "ulaael": 5,
}